For anyone considering gettig the free Carrara 7 Pro software this mag is the best route. Not only the full program (and the reduced upgrade price now extended until November) but you also get a full set of materials, Mimic pro lip sync plug in and over 80 minutes of video tutoring not to mention a very good tutorial with support files and video.
There is also an 11 page Toy Story 3 special (one of three limited edition covers too!) as well as plenty of good articles, reviews of maya, 3DS Max and softimage.
Good read and there is more on the disc than the 3D Artist version. If I had known it was like this I would not have bought the 3D Artist mag just for the free software.
